Parades


Parades have been popular events in Hollywood.  Shortly after the turn of the twentieth century, the city of Hollywood held the Hollywood May Day Tilting and Floral Parade.  The entries included floral bedecked automobiles, horses and small floats.


In 1927, the community of Hollywood held an Old Settlers Day parade which included the participation of residents that had lived in the Cahuenga Valley for many years.  Charles E. Toberman, a successful real estate developer, had a couple of entries and Dr. Edwin O. Palmer drove an old car in the parade.


Unquestionably, the most popular Hollywood parade was the Santa Claus Lane Parade which was begun in 1928.  The first entry was a very simple wheeled platform on which a sleigh was placed.  A person, dressed as Santa Claus, sat in the sleigh while two reindeers dragged it down Hollywood Blvd.  After a while, the Hollywood Chamber of Commerce began to promote the parade which, in time, had more than a million spectators each year.  The course of the parade was down Hollywood Blvd., Vine Street and a portion of Sunset Blvd.  The parades’ participants include many of Hollywood’s most popular entertainers, including Jayne Mansfield, Gene Autry, The Three Stooges and Francis X. Bushman.


Over the course of the last fifty years, several different parades have been held in Hollywood.  The first gay parade was held in 1975 when the participants walked and drove down Hollywood Blvd.  A dog parade was also held in the 1970s.
